Webb4 mars 2024 · A judgment given in the European Small Claims Procedure is recognized and enforceable in another Member State without the need for a declaration of enforceability and without any possibility of opposing its recognition. Standard forms have been drawn up for the Small Claims procedure and are available here in all languages.
